Transaction 12288311f73931db21a77ca38f5fe25c7c24af01c0e3f868e887ad4f97fc5f89
1 Input
1 Output
-
12288311f73931db21a77ca38f5fe25c7c24af01c0e3f868e887ad4f97fc5f89:0
- value
- 181305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 baa3d2484820a46fecf691e2e7969868cb458757 OP_EQUAL
- address
- 3JhsrjdAWhZ8XyrmFEcVR8ubqfMZBVavUN